WebFeb 2, 2011 · Crystallizers can be designed to operate in either batch or continuous mode (and, rarely, combinations of the two). Batch crystallization is generally easier to control and is more flexible. It can operate over a wide range of conditions. WebMay 6, 2024 · Crystallizer Capacity Calculation Crystallizers capacity requirement calculated according to its massecuite cooling time and existing pan capacity. According to different Authors, the capacities of Crystallizers are as follows Noel Deer – 5 m³/TCH Tromp – 4.44 m³/TCH. Hugot – 6.05 m³/TCH.
